Truck on its side investigated on Norton RoadFranklin County OH

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.

audio iconTraffic
Norton Rd, Ohio

According to the dispatch call, fire department is investigating a truck that is partially on its side near Alkire Road and Norton Road in Ohio. There are no injuries reported, and a fire hose nozzle was frozen but is being cleared to resume service.
